Shooter McGavin is one of the most iconic golf villains of all time. For those who haven’t seen Happy Gilmore, McGavin, played by Christopher McDonald, is a charismatic, cocky golfer who has a short temper and becomes rivals with Happy Gilmore, who is played by Adam Sandler. McGavin earned his notorious reputation in Happy Gilmore with his over-the-top freakouts when losing to Happy Gilmore. McGavin returns to his old ways and loses his cool after performing badly against the other celebrities.

The trailer doesn’t show much gameplay, but there are PGA Tour 2K21 hands-on previews, which show gameplay in depth. What is really impressive in the trailer is the customization options seen with the celebrities’ created golfers. Schoolboy Q’s character is sporting clear aviator glasses, which he wears often outside of PGA Tour 2K21.

Although The Miz’s in-game character is not as gaudy as his usual WWE outfits, his in-game character can be seen with an extremely unconventional golf swing. The Miz also then steals Shooter McGavin’s signature celebration, which could mean that some of Shooter’s mannerisms may be included in PGA Tour 2K21.

As each celebrity is seen hitting the green and sinking putts, it is all sand bunkers and bad putts for Shooter McGavin, who yells “This isn’t real golf!” He may be right, but the graphics for PGA Tour 2K21 look very impressive and competition over online multiplayer gives players a tee-time with friends around the world. Based on who good the celebrities’ characters look, the career mode will have plenty of customization options along with unlockable clothes and equipment.

PGA Tour 2K21 is bringing back some of fans’ favorite features with deep customization, clothing and equipment branding, and the famous course creator. Unfortunately for Nintendo Switch owners, the course creator will not be available on Switch upon launch. Players will only have to wait a couple of days, because PGA Tour 2K21 comes out August 21, and then players will have a chance to hop online to compete on the world’s greatest courses, and maybe even go toe-to-toe with Shooter himself.

PGA Tour 2K21 is scheduled to release on August 21 for PC, PS4, Stadia, Switch, Xbox One.
